When Do I Need a Heat Pump Repair Service?

Some heat pump problems are easy to spot, such as a system blowing warm air in the summer or not blowing any air at all. Since some heat pump problems can occasionally be more difficult to diagnose, you might need to schedule heat pump repair based on other symptoms, including an increase in your electricity bill or uneven heating or cooling. Heat Pump Maintenance Keeps You Protected

Regular maintenance significantly reduces heat pump issues and is often required by warranties. Our comprehensive service includes a detailed inspection, thorough cleaning, and tuning. This involves thermostat adjustments, lubrication of moving parts, and monitoring refrigerant levels. While you can schedule maintenance as needed, we recommend our maintenance plan.
